Hi, Folks! I have recently taken the plunge and bought an HP DeskJet 500-C
inkjet printer to go with my Amiga (it's about time!) to replace my Daisy
Wheel. I have also ordered Final Copy II to take advantage of the
printer's graphic capabilities. My question is: Since Final Copy uses its
own outline font system, do I have to add a RAM cartridge to the HP
printer to use the soft fonts? According to the manual, I think I do, but
it is written mainly for use with MS-DOS / WINDOZE machines. If anybody
that uses an HP 500 series printer with Final Copy could respond, I would
appreciate it. Thanks!!
— Dave
Do NOT purchase a RAM cartridge for your deskjet if you will be using it
with Final Copy. I have all three (FC, DJ, RAM cart).
The only time the ram cartridge is useful is if you are going to be
downloading soft fonts into the printer's ram cartridge. Final Copy does
not download its fonts to the printer so you don't need the ram cartridge.
Final Copy sends the final image (probably a graphics image) directly to
the printer.

FC_II creates a graphic image of the page to be printed, and all printing
is done graphically. There are no fonts downloaded to the printer, so you
do not need a memory cartridge. Fonts don't enter into printing at all,
other than creating the graphic image in the first place.
